Since it was once part of the fuel, you're losing fuel energy value if it drops out. If it does burn, you get a lot more black smoke emissions. It forms injector and combustion chamber deposits (because it's heavier than fuel and doesn't burn completely), both of which destroy ...Diesel bug is caused by the presence of water in the fuel combined with FAME biodiesel that is blended with all mineral diesel. The FAME content in the diesel allows water to mix in the diesel and the bio content of the biodiesel acts as a food source for microbial growth. All that being said, if you have tanks sludge/algae/ fuel bugs in your stored fuel …The crew will enter the tank and work the recoverable product with squeegees to the vacuum truck hose placed in the center of the tank. Using the pressure washer, the crew will wash the interior floor and wall (usually to the first weld ring). Large above ground tanks are worked in quarters so as not to contaminate an area already cleaned.Diesel Emergency Preparedness Biodiesel Fuel Storage. Microbial Infestation of Fuel Tanks?
